Skip to content

Commit

Permalink
Merge branch 'master' into ReinforcmentSelection
Browse files Browse the repository at this point in the history
  • Loading branch information
DM0000 authored Feb 13, 2025
2 parents 7cf2dc9 + 0a22304 commit 5f5f8b9
Show file tree
Hide file tree
Showing 44 changed files with 1,346 additions and 584 deletions.
49 changes: 49 additions & 0 deletions MekHQ/data/universe/planetary_systems/system_events.xml
Original file line number Diff line number Diff line change
Expand Up @@ -49693,6 +49693,10 @@
<date>2690-01-01</date>
<population source="noncanon">527861</population>
</event>
<event>
<date>2694-01-01</date>
<hiringHall source="Merc Supplemental 2">QUESTIONABLE</hiringHall>
</event>
<event>
<date>2700-01-01</date>
<population source="noncanon">950115</population>
Expand Down Expand Up @@ -55967,6 +55971,10 @@
<date>3050-01-01</date>
<population source="noncanon">2049886673</population>
</event>
<event>
<date>3057-01-01</date>
<hiringHall source="Mercenary FM revised">STANDARD</hiringHall>
</event>
<event>
<date>3057-11-20</date>
<faction source="canon">LA,CWIE</faction>
Expand Down Expand Up @@ -67379,6 +67387,10 @@
<date>2910-01-01</date>
<population source="noncanon">203935</population>
</event>
<event>
<date>2912-01-01</date>
<hiringHall source="Merc Supplememntal 2">QUESTIONABLE</hiringHall>
</event>
<event>
<date>2914-01-01</date>
<socioIndustrial source="noncanon">D-D-C-C-D</socioIndustrial>
Expand Down Expand Up @@ -290655,6 +290667,10 @@
<date>3057-11-01</date>
<faction source="canon">CM</faction>
</event>
<event>
<date>3058-01-01</date>
<hiringHall source="Mercenary FM Revised">MINOR</hiringHall>
</event>
<event>
<date>3060-01-01</date>
<population source="noncanon">1068129202</population>
Expand All @@ -290679,6 +290695,10 @@
<date>3080-01-01</date>
<population source="noncanon">1092871580</population>
</event>
<event>
<date>3081-03-15</date>
<hiringHall source="Merc Supplemental Update">NONE</hiringHall>
</event>
<event>
<date>3081-10-16</date>
<faction source="canon">ROS</faction>
Expand Down Expand Up @@ -302936,6 +302956,7 @@
<event>
<date>2650-01-01</date>
<population source="noncanon">594885097</population>
<hiringHall source="Merc Supplemental 1">GREAT</hiringHall>
</event>
<event>
<date>2660-01-01</date>
Expand Down Expand Up @@ -362457,6 +362478,7 @@
<event>
<date>3020-01-01</date>
<population source="noncanon">252601</population>
<hiringHall source="Merc Supplemental 2">MINOR</hiringHall>
</event>
<event>
<date>3025-01-01</date>
Expand Down Expand Up @@ -484649,6 +484671,10 @@
<date>2810-01-01</date>
<population source="noncanon">117826489</population>
</event>
<event>
<date>2811-01-01</date>
<hiringHall source="Handbook House Davion">MINOR</hiringHall>
</event>
<event>
<date>2820-01-01</date>
<population source="noncanon">110752446</population>
Expand Down Expand Up @@ -484757,6 +484783,10 @@
<date>3042-01-01</date>
<socioIndustrial source="canon">D-D-B-F-D</socioIndustrial>
</event>
<event>
<date>3045-01-01</date>
<hiringHall source="Handbook House Davion">NONE</hiringHall>
</event>
<event>
<date>3050-01-01</date>
<population source="noncanon">56349558</population>
Expand Down Expand Up @@ -623087,6 +623117,10 @@
<date>3050-01-01</date>
<population source="noncanon">167836896</population>
</event>
<event>
<date>3052-01-01</date>
<hiringHall source="Merc Supplemental 2">MINOR</hiringHall>
</event>
<event>
<date>3057-09-18</date>
<faction source="canon">LA</faction>
Expand Down Expand Up @@ -625447,6 +625481,10 @@
<date>3050-01-01</date>
<population source="noncanon">1638867276</population>
</event>
<event>
<date>3057-01-01</date>
<hiringHall source="Merc Supplemental 1">STANDARD</hiringHall>
</event>
<event>
<date>3057-11-01</date>
<faction source="canon">MERC</faction>
Expand All @@ -625471,6 +625509,10 @@
<date>3080-01-01</date>
<population source="noncanon">1673814775</population>
</event>
<event>
<date>3081-03-15</date>
<hiringHall>NONE</hiringHall>
</event>
<event>
<date>3081-08-13</date>
<faction source="canon">ROS</faction>
Expand Down Expand Up @@ -648431,6 +648473,7 @@
<faction source="canon">MERC</faction>
<population source="noncanon">1696188118</population>
<socioIndustrial source="noncanon">B-B-C-B-B</socioIndustrial>
<hiringHall source="Merc FM Revised">GREAT</hiringHall>
</event>
<event>
<date>3040-01-01</date>
Expand All @@ -648448,6 +648491,10 @@
<date>3060-01-01</date>
<population source="noncanon">1747320462</population>
</event>
<event>
<date>3067-10-15</date>
<hiringHall>NONE</hiringHall>
</event>
<event>
<date>3067-12-26</date>
<faction source="canon">WOB</faction>
Expand Down Expand Up @@ -786669,6 +786716,7 @@
<event>
<date>2700-01-01</date>
<population source="noncanon">1302174644</population>
<hiringHall source="Merc FM Revised">MINOR</hiringHall>
</event>
<event>
<date>2710-01-01</date>
Expand Down Expand Up @@ -916662,6 +916710,7 @@
<event>
<date>3000-01-01</date>
<population source="noncanon">987050454</population>
<hiringHall source="Merc Supplemental 1">STANDARD</hiringHall>
</event>
<event>
<date>3010-01-01</date>
Expand Down
52 changes: 0 additions & 52 deletions MekHQ/data/universe/systems.xml
Original file line number Diff line number Diff line change
Expand Up @@ -35472,10 +35472,6 @@ A few Stone Age tribes exist in the planet's deep deserts and jungles, far from
<ycood>281.417</ycood>
<spectralType source="canon">K4IV</spectralType>
<primarySlot>3</primarySlot>
<hiringHall>
<start>2694-01-01</start>
<level>QUESTIONABLE</level>
</hiringHall>
<planet>
<name>Riverhead</name>
<type>Giant Terrestrial</type>
Expand Down Expand Up @@ -40717,10 +40713,6 @@ Arboris has a history of fierce independence. In 2308, Arboris seceded from the
<ycood>226.576</ycood>
<spectralType source="canon">G3V</spectralType>
<primarySlot>4</primarySlot>
<hiringHall>
<start>3057-01-01</start>
<level>STANDARD</level>
</hiringHall>
<planet>
<name>Plowden's Stand</name>
<type>Dwarf Terrestrial</type>
Expand Down Expand Up @@ -48869,10 +48861,6 @@ Though a major exporter of heavy metals and radioactive elements, as well as sma
<ycood>-315.408</ycood>
<spectralType source="canon">G4V</spectralType>
<primarySlot>3</primarySlot>
<hiringHall>
<start>2912-01-01</start>
<level>QUESTIONABLE</level>
</hiringHall>
<planet>
<name>Frey</name>
<type>Dwarf Terrestrial</type>
Expand Down Expand Up @@ -221726,11 +221714,6 @@ Coalition Armory</desc>
<ycood>-23.569</ycood>
<spectralType source="canon">G4V</spectralType>
<primarySlot>7</primarySlot>
<hiringHall>
<start>3058-01-01</start>
<end>3081-03-15</end>
<level>MINOR</level>
</hiringHall>
<planet>
<name>Csurgói Járás</name>
<type>Terrestrial</type>
Expand Down Expand Up @@ -230648,10 +230631,6 @@ At the dawn the thirty-second century, a surgical strike from the Lyran Commonwe
<ycood>34.077</ycood>
<spectralType source="canon">F8II</spectralType>
<primarySlot>6</primarySlot>
<hiringHall>
<start>2650-01-01</start>
<level>GREAT</level>
</hiringHall>
<planet>
<name>Skouzas's Frontier</name>
<type>Terrestrial</type>
Expand Down Expand Up @@ -280574,10 +280553,6 @@ Freeport Armorworks</desc>
<ycood>-430.11</ycood>
<spectralType source="canon">G3IV</spectralType>
<primarySlot>2</primarySlot>
<hiringHall>
<start>3020-01-01</start>
<level>MINOR</level>
</hiringHall>
<planet>
<name>Mugoma</name>
<type>Giant Terrestrial</type>
Expand Down Expand Up @@ -373852,11 +373827,6 @@ Aside from the large island continent of Galapagos in the northern hemisphere of
<ycood>18.309</ycood>
<spectralType source="canon">G0III</spectralType>
<primarySlot>4</primarySlot>
<hiringHall>
<start>2811-01-01</start>
<end>3045-01-01</end>
<level>MINOR</level>
</hiringHall>
<planet>
<name>Port de Nedelec</name>
<type>Terrestrial</type>
Expand Down Expand Up @@ -480826,10 +480796,6 @@ Niops V and VI were settled primarily to expand the available resources to the N
<ycood>148.073</ycood>
<spectralType source="canon">K0V</spectralType>
<primarySlot>3</primarySlot>
<hiringHall>
<start>3052-01-01</start>
<level>MINOR</level>
</hiringHall>
<planet>
<name>Kaarst</name>
<type>Terrestrial</type>
Expand Down Expand Up @@ -482497,11 +482463,6 @@ During the Fourth Succession War, the Federated Suns leaked false reports of ung
<ycood>-2.891</ycood>
<spectralType source="canon">G2IV</spectralType>
<primarySlot>2</primarySlot>
<hiringHall>
<start>3057-01-01</start>
<end>3081-03-15</end>
<level>GREAT</level>
</hiringHall>
<planet>
<name>Bloomsburg</name>
<type>Giant Terrestrial</type>
Expand Down Expand Up @@ -499005,11 +498966,6 @@ Rim Motors</desc>
<ycood>-34.688</ycood>
<spectralType source="canon">K9V</spectralType>
<primarySlot>2</primarySlot>
<hiringHall>
<start>3031-01-01</start>
<end>3067-10-15</end>
<level>GREAT</level>
</hiringHall>
<planet>
<name>Chen</name>
<type>Dwarf Terrestrial</type>
Expand Down Expand Up @@ -601733,10 +601689,6 @@ During the Jihad, the Word of Blake forces invaded after they neutralized the de
<ycood>-7.025</ycood>
<spectralType source="canon">K1V</spectralType>
<primarySlot>7</primarySlot>
<hiringHall>
<start>2700-01-01</start>
<level>MINOR</level>
</hiringHall>
<planet>
<name>Sanopi</name>
<type>Dwarf Terrestrial</type>
Expand Down Expand Up @@ -701619,10 +701571,6 @@ Wei is home to one of the many Duchy RTC training facilities in the Confederatio
<ycood>-276.084</ycood>
<spectralType source="canon">G3V</spectralType>
<primarySlot>2</primarySlot>
<hiringHall>
<start>3000-01-01</start>
<level>GREAT</level>
</hiringHall>
<planet>
<name>High Kelling</name>
<type>Giant Terrestrial</type>
Expand Down
17 changes: 16 additions & 1 deletion MekHQ/docs/history.txt
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,22 @@ MEKHQ VERSION HISTORY:
+ PR #5985: Fixed backwards "last compatible version" check
+ PR #5988: Feat: refactor flags to use EquipmentFlag instead
+ Fix #5987: local bots property empty on non-atb games #5989

+ Fix #5922: Fixed Off-by-One Error in Mass Training Dialog
+ PR #5993: Adjusted Gray Monday Employer Dialog to Trigger on the Correct Day
+ PR #5999: Fixed Clan Ghost Bear Greeting Keys
+ Fix #5979: Force players to use commit when deploying forces
+ PR #6001: Added Glossary Functionality to MHQDialogImmersive with Clickable Hyperlink Support
+ PR #6004: Refactored Support Point Modification Method Name
+ PR #6005: Refactored Fatigue Modification Method Name
+ PR #6006: Added Shortcut Method to Check if a Unit is Battle Armor
+ Fix #6009: Improve Stratcon deployment logic to ensure units aren't deployed twice
+ PR #6012: Fixed Multiple Resupply Bugs
+ PR #6020: Manage Scenario will now use manage scenario and not manage forces
+ PR #6019: Change xml recording of hiring halls
+ Fix #5996: Typo in cargo, fixes bolding, addresses issue #5996
+ Fix #5784: Better handling for missing parts when replacing parts via "Pod Space"
+ PR #6014: Refactored Active Personnel Retrieval Logic
+ PR #6013: Refactored Random Dependents Removal-Addition into a Seperate Class

0.50.03 (2025-02-02 2030 UTC)
+ PR #5568: Spare parts rules reference adjustment
Expand Down
4 changes: 4 additions & 0 deletions MekHQ/resources/mekhq/resources/AtBStratCon.properties
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,10 @@ lblLeadershipInstructions.Text=<html>The force commander's leadership allows the
<br><b>Available BV:</b> %s</html

lblLeadershipTransportInstructions.text=<html><b>Transport Type:</b></html>
lblLeadershipCommitForces.text=Commit {0} and any selected auxiliary units?
lblLeadershipCommitForces.fallback.text=Commit force?
leadershipCommit.text=Commit
leadershipCancel.text=Cancel

selectForceForTemplate.Text=<html><b>Select a force from the list below.</b>\
<br>\
Expand Down
3 changes: 0 additions & 3 deletions MekHQ/resources/mekhq/resources/Campaign.properties
Original file line number Diff line number Diff line change
Expand Up @@ -82,9 +82,6 @@ turnoverPersonnelKilled.text=<html>You have personnel who have left the unit or
divorce.text=%s has divorced %s.

#### Unsorted Campaign Resources
dependentLeavesForce.text=%s %s have departed the force.
dependentLeavesForce.dependent.singular=dependent
dependentLeavesForce.dependent.plural=dependents
dependentJoinsForce.text=%s has started traveling with the force.
relativeJoinsForce.text=%s has started traveling with the force. They are %s's %s.
relativeJoinsForceSpouse.text=spouse
Expand Down
30 changes: 15 additions & 15 deletions MekHQ/resources/mekhq/resources/FameAndInfamy.properties
Original file line number Diff line number Diff line change
Expand Up @@ -122,21 +122,21 @@ greetingCFMLevel4Type1.text=Your defenses will fuel our fire, leaving nothing bu
greetingCFMLevel4Type2.text=We burn through all. What pathetic resistance will you offer?


greetingCGBVersion1Level0Type0.text=We are impressed by your resolve. Identify your forces, so that we may share this Trial.
greetingCGBVersion1Level0Type1.text=You have shown the heart of a warrior. Let us test one another in this honored battle.
greetingCGBVersion1Level0Type2.text=Your courage is an inspiration. Together, let us make this a battle to be remembered.
greetingCGBVersion1Level1Type0.text=We respect your strength. Declare your forces, and we will meet you in battle.
greetingCGBVersion1Level1Type1.text=You have shown bravery. Let this be a Trial worthy of our ancestors.
greetingCGBVersion1Level1Type2.text=We acknowledge your courage. Stand before us, and let us see who is truly strong.
greetingCGBVersion1Level2Type0.text=Identify your forces or be forgotten.
greetingCGBVersion1Level2Type1.text=We claim what we desire. Your stand is of little concern.
greetingCGBVersion1Level2Type2.text=We care not for your defense. We will proceed.
greetingCGBVersion1Level3Type0.text=We see through your weakness. Declare your forces, or be removed.
greetingCGBVersion1Level3Type1.text=You amount to little more than a fleeting challenge. Prepare to fall.
greetingCGBVersion1Level3Type2.text=Your efforts are inconsequential. We shall take what is ours.
greetingCGBVersion1Level4Type0.text=We dismiss your efforts. Reveal your forces, or be swept aside.
greetingCGBVersion1Level4Type1.text=You are nothing but prey, and we are the hunters. Identify yourselves.
greetingCGBVersion1Level4Type2.text=Your resistance is beneath notice. Prepare to be obliterated.
greetingCGBLevel0Type0.text=We are impressed by your resolve. Identify your forces, so that we may share this Trial.
greetingCGBLevel0Type1.text=You have shown the heart of a warrior. Let us test one another in this honored battle.
greetingCGBLevel0Type2.text=Your courage is an inspiration. Together, let us make this a battle to be remembered.
greetingCGBLevel1Type0.text=We respect your strength. Declare your forces, and we will meet you in battle.
greetingCGBLevel1Type1.text=You have shown bravery. Let this be a Trial worthy of our ancestors.
greetingCGBLevel1Type2.text=We acknowledge your courage. Stand before us, and let us see who is truly strong.
greetingCGBLevel2Type0.text=Identify your forces or be forgotten.
greetingCGBLevel2Type1.text=We claim what we desire. Your stand is of little concern.
greetingCGBLevel2Type2.text=We care not for your defense. We will proceed.
greetingCGBLevel3Type0.text=We see through your weakness. Declare your forces, or be removed.
greetingCGBLevel3Type1.text=You amount to little more than a fleeting challenge. Prepare to fall.
greetingCGBLevel3Type2.text=Your efforts are inconsequential. We shall take what is ours.
greetingCGBLevel4Type0.text=We dismiss your efforts. Reveal your forces, or be swept aside.
greetingCGBLevel4Type1.text=You are nothing but prey, and we are the hunters. Identify yourselves.
greetingCGBLevel4Type2.text=Your resistance is beneath notice. Prepare to be obliterated.


greetingCGSLevel0Type0.text=You seek it as if it were your own, and we admire that strength. Together, let us see who is worthy of this prize.
Expand Down
12 changes: 12 additions & 0 deletions MekHQ/resources/mekhq/resources/Glossary.properties
Original file line number Diff line number Diff line change
@@ -0,0 +1,12 @@
PRISONER_CAPACITY.title=Prisoner Capacity
PRISONER_CAPACITY.definition=Prisoner Capacity is a measure of how many prisoners your Security\
\ personnel can manage without potential crisis. Generally speaking, each prisoner takes up 1\
\ capacity; however, some events may change this.\
<p>For additional information on Prisoner Capacity and how to manage it, please see the\
\ documentation in...\
<br>MekHQ/docs/Stratcon and Against the Bot/Prisoners.pdf</p>

REPUTATION.title=Reputation
REPUTATION.definition=Reputation is a measure of how well known your unit is and whether people\
\ generally believe you can get the job done. The rules for Reputation can be found in Campaign\
\ Operations.
5 changes: 5 additions & 0 deletions MekHQ/resources/mekhq/resources/RandomDependents.properties
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
dependentJoinsForce.report={0} has started traveling with the force as a {0}.
dependentLeavesForce.report={0} {1} have departed the force.

dependent.singular=Dependent
dependent.plural=Dependents
Loading

0 comments on commit 5f5f8b9

Please sign in to comment.